Machine Operator
Position Summary
We are seeking a reliable and detail-oriented Machine Operator I to support production operations in a precision manufacturing environment. This role is responsible for operating machines, inspecting parts, and maintaining production flow while ensuring quality, safety, and efficiency standards are met. This is an entry-level position with opportunities for growth into advanced machining and setup roles.
Key Responsibilities
Machine Operation
- Operate automatic and semi-automatic machines to produce parts per blueprints and job travelers
- Load materials into machines, including maintaining bar feeders
- Monitor machine operation and identify issues such as malfunctions or out-of-tolerance conditions
- Make basic machine adjustments as needed
Inspection & Quality
- Inspect parts using gauges and measurement tools to ensure conformance to specifications
- Follow SPC procedures and inspection methods (including 3-cup system)
- Maintain accuracy and quality in all work performed
Production & Documentation
- Record production data, inspection results, and shift activity in ERP or shop floor systems
- Complete required documentation such as inspection forms and production logs
- Write clear and accurate shift notes
Material Handling & Housekeeping
- Clean, count, and package finished product
- Perform basic preventative maintenance tasks such as chip removal, oil cleanup, and machine cleaning
- Maintain clean and organized work area
Communication & Teamwork
- Communicate machine, material, or quality issues to supervisors or leads
- Follow instructions from supervisors and adhere to standard procedures
- Support team productivity and workflow
Safety
- Follow all safety procedures and wear required PPE
- Report unsafe conditions and use equipment properly
